SourceIt is a compact example of the badge as CTF surface: attendees could assemble it, attack its embedded secure system, and compete for a Black Badge life pass.
Public writeups describe an Arduino-compatible board inspired by Usnoobie, based around an ATmega328p with mini-USB self-flashing behavior; the official challenge page frames the badge as an embedded secure-system target.
The Virtualabs repository contains code samples, binaries, challenge material, docs, Arduino and avrdude workflow notes, and a Python console helper for the collector badge.
The 2014 event page made the badge challenge explicit: solve the embedded system first and win a NDH Black Badge, a life pass to future Nuit du Hack events.
